[go: up one dir, main page]
More Web Proxy on the site http://driver.im/ skip to main content
research-article

Behavioral Model of IEEE 802.15.4 Beacon-Enabled Mode Based on Colored Petri Net

Published: 18 September 2017 Publication History

Abstract

The IEEE 802.15.4 standard is widely employed in power-constrained scenarios, such as Wireless Sensor Networks deployments. Therefore, modeling this standard is useful to predict network performance and fine-tune parameter settings. Previous work rely on determining all reachable network states, usually by a Markov chain, which is often complex and error prone. In contrast, we provide a novel behavioral approach to the IEEE 802.15.4 modeling, which covers the literature gap in assessing all metrics of interest, modeling asymmetric traffic condition and fully comprising the beacon-enabled mode. In addition, it is possible to test different values for the parameters of the standard, such as aMaxFrameRetries, macMaxCSMABackoffs, initialCW, and aUnitBackoffPeriod. The model was validated by NS2 simulations and by a testbed composed of telosB motes.

References

[1]
Renan Alves. 2014. Redes se Sensores Sem Fio: Análise de Desempenho da Camada de Enlace. Master’s thesis. University of São Paulo, São Paulo, Brazil.
[2]
Renan C. A. Alves and Cíntia B. Margi. 2013. A timed petri net model for frame transmission on IEEE 802.15.4 beacon-enabled mode (PE-WASUN’13). ACM, New York, NY, 89--96.
[3]
Luigi Atzori, Antonio Iera, and Giacomo Morabito. 2010. The internet of things: A survey. Comput. Netw. 54, 15 (2010), 2787--2805.
[4]
Maryana V. Bereznyuk, Kamal K. Gupta, and Dmitry A. Zaitsev. 2007. Effectiveness of bluetooth address space usage. In 20th International Conference, Software and Systems Engineering and their Applications (ICSSEA’07).
[5]
Giuseppe Bianchi. 2000. Performance analysis of the IEEE 802.11 distributed coordination function. IEEE J. Select. Areas Commun. 18, 3 (March 2000), 535--547.
[6]
Chiara Buratti. 2010. Performance analysis of IEEE 802.15.4 beacon-enabled mode. IEEE Trans. Vehic. Technol. 59, 4 (May 2010), 2031--2045.
[7]
Xianghui Cao, Jiming Chen, Yu Cheng, Xuemin S. Shen, and Youxian Sun. 2015. An analytical MAC model for IEEE 802.15.4 enabled wireless networks with periodic traffic. IEEE Trans. Wireless Commun. 14, 10 (2015), 5261--5273.
[8]
Francois Despaux, Ye-Qiong Song, and Abdelkader Lahmadi. 2013. On the gap between mathematical modeling and measurement analysis for performance evaluation of the 802.15.4 MAC protocol. In Proceedings of the 12th International Workshop on Real-Time Networks (RTN’13). Paris, 7.
[9]
Azadeh Faridi, Maria Rita Palattella, Angel Lozano, Mischa Dohler, Gennaro Boggia, Luigi Alfredo Grieco, and Pietro Camarda. 2010. Comprehensive evaluation of the IEEE 802.15.4 MAC layer performance with retransmissions. IEEE Trans. Vehic. Technol. 59, 8 (Oct. 2010), 3917--3932.
[10]
Matthias Fruth. 2006. Probabilistic model checking of contention resolution in the IEEE 802.15.4 low-rate wireless personal area network protocol. In Proceedings of the 2nd International Symposium on Leveraging Applications of Formal Methods, Verification and Validation, 2006 (ISoLA’06). IEEE, 290--297.
[11]
Jan-Hinrich Hauer. 2009. TKN15.4: An IEEE 802.15.4 MAC Implementation for TinyOS 2. TKN Technical Report Series TKN-08-003. Telecommunication Networks Group, Technical University Berlin.
[12]
IEEE. 2003. 802.15.4-2003 - IEEE Standard for Telecommunications and Information Exchange Between Systems - LAN/MAN Specific Requirements - Part 15: Wireless Medium Access Control (MAC) and Physical Layer (PHY) Specifications for Low Rate Wireless Personal Area Networks (WPAN). (2003).
[13]
IEEE. 2011. 802.15.4-2011 - IEEE Standard for Local and metropolitan area networks--Part 15.4: Low-Rate Wireless Personal Area Networks (LR-WPANs). (2011).
[14]
Kurt Jensen and Lars M. Kristensen. 2009. Coloured Petri Nets: Modelling and Validation of Concurrent Systems. Springer.
[15]
Jiong Jin, J. Gubbi, S. Marusic, and M. Palaniswami. 2014. An information framework for creating a smart city through internet of things. IEEE Internet Things J. 1, 2 (Apr. 2014), 112--121.
[16]
Cintia B. Margi, Bruno Trevizan de Oliveira, Gustavo T. de Sousa, Marcos A. Simplício Jr., Paulo S. L. M. Barreto, Tereza Cristina M. B. Carvalho, Mats Näslund, and Richard Gold. 2010. Impact of operating systems on wireless sensor networks (security) applications and testbeds. In Proceedings of the 19th International Conference on Computer Communications and Networks, 2010 (ICCCN’10). IEEE, Zurich, 1--6.
[17]
Cintia B. Margi and Katia Obraczka. 2004. Instrumenting network simulators for evaluating energy consumption in power-aware ad-hoc network protocols. In Proceedings of the IEEE Computer Society’s 12th Annual International Symposium on Modeling, Analysis, and Simulation of Computer and Telecommunications Systems, 2004. (MASCOTS’04). 337--346.
[18]
Steven McCanne and Sally Floyd. 2012. NS Network Simulator. Retrieved August 2013 from http://www.isi.edu/nsnam/ns/.
[19]
MEMSIC Inc. 2004a. MICAz product details. Retrieved May 2016 from www.memsic.com.
[20]
MEMSIC Inc. 2004b. telosB product details. Retrieved May 2016 from www.memsic.com.
[21]
Jelena Mišić, Vojislav B. Mišić, and Shairmina Shafi. 2004. Performance of IEEE 802.15.4 beacon enabled PAN with uplink transmissions in non-saturation mode—Access delay for finite buffers. In Proceedings of the 1st International Conference on Broadband Networks, 2004 (BroadNets’04). IEEE, 416--425.
[22]
Pangun Park, Carlo Fischione, and Karl Henrik Johansson. 2013. Modeling and stability analysis of hybrid multiple access in the IEEE 802.15.4 protocol. ACM Trans. Sen. Netw. 9, 2, Article 13 (Apr. 2013), 55 pages.
[23]
T. R. Park, T. H. Kim, J. Y. Choi, S. Choi, and W. H. Kwon. 2005. Throughput and energy consumption analysis of IEEE 802.15.4 slotted CSMA/CA. Electron. Lett. 41, 18 (Sept. 2005), 1017--1019.
[24]
Sofie Pollin, Mustafa Ergen, Sinem C. Ergen, Bruno Bougard, Liesbet Der Perre, Ingrid Moerman, Ahmad Bahai, Pravin Varaiya, and Francky Catthoor. 2008. Performance analysis of slotted carrier sense IEEE 802.15.4 medium access layer. IEEE Trans. Wireless Commun. 7, 9 (September 2008), 3359--3371.
[25]
Venkatesh Rajendran, J. J. Garcia-Luna-Aveces, and Katia Obraczka. 2005. Energy-efficient, application-aware medium access for sensor networks. In Proceedings of the IEEE International Conference on Mobile Adhoc and Sensor Systems Conference. IEEE, 8--630.
[26]
Venkatesh Rajendran, Katia Obraczka, and J. J. Garcia-Luna-Aceves. 2003. Energy-efficient collision-free medium access control for wireless sensor networks. In Proceedings of the 1st International Conference on Embedded Networked Sensor Systems (SenSys’03). ACM, New York, NY, 181--192.
[27]
Iyappan Ramachandran, Arindam K. Das, and Sumit Roy. 2007. Analysis of the contention access period of IEEE 802.15.4 MAC. ACM Trans. Sen. Netw. 3, 1, Article 4 (Mar. 2007), 29 pages.
[28]
AnneVinter Ratzer, Lisa Wells, Henry Michael Lassen, Mads Laursen, JacobFrank Qvortrup, MartinStig Stissing, Michael Westergaard, Soren Christensen, and Kurt Jensen. 2003. CPN tools for editing, simulating, and analysing coloured petri nets. In Applications and Theory of Petri Nets 2003, Wil M. P. Aalst and Eike Best (Eds.). Lecture Notes in Computer Science, Vol. 2679. Springer, Berlin, 450--462.
[29]
Kévin Roussel, Ye-Qiong Song, and Olivier Zendra. 2016. Using cooja for WSN simulations: Some new uses and limits. In Proceedings of the NextMote Workshop (EWSN’16), Kay Roemer (Ed.). ACM, Junction Publishing, Graz, Austria, 319--324.
[30]
A. Haffiz Shuaib, Toktam Mahmoodi, and A. Hamid Aghvami. 2009. A timed petri net model for the IEEE 802.15.4 CSMA-CA process. In Proceedings of the 2009 IEEE 20th International Symposium on Personal Indoor and Mobile Radio Communications. 1204--1210.
[31]
Tijs van Dam and Koen Langendoen. 2003. An adaptive energy-efficient MAC protocol for wireless sensor networks. In Proceedings of the 1st International Conference on Embedded Networked Sensor Systems (SenSys’03). ACM, New York, NY, 171--180.
[32]
Hao Wen, Chuang Lin, Zhijia Chen, Hao Yin, Tao He, and Eryk Dutkiewicz. 2009. An improved markov model for IEEE 802.15.4 slotted CSMA/CA mechanism.J. Comput. Sci. Technol. 24, 3 (2009), 495--504.
[33]
Wei Ye, John Heidemann, and Deborah Estrin. 2004. Medium access control with coordinated, adaptive sleeping for wireless sensor networks. ACM/IEEE Trans. Netw. 12, 3 (June 2004), 493--506.
[34]
Dmitry A. Zaitsev and Tatiana R. Shmeleva. 2011. A parametric colored petri net model of a switched network. Int. J. Commun. Netw. Syst. Sci. 4, 1 (2011), 65--76.
[35]
Andrea Zanella, Nicola Bui, Angelo Castellani, Lorenzo Vangelista, and Michele Zorzi. 2014. Internet of things for smart cities. IEEE Internet Things J. 1, 1 (Feb. 2014), 22--32.

Cited By

View all
  • (2021)Modeling and simulation of the IEEE 802.11e wireless protocol with hidden nodes using Colored Petri NetsSoftware and Systems Modeling (SoSyM)10.1007/s10270-020-00817-220:2(505-538)Online publication date: 1-Apr-2021
  • (2018)Dealing with a non green behaviour in WSNSimulation Modelling Practice and Theory10.1016/j.simpat.2018.02.00484(124-142)Online publication date: May-2018

Index Terms

  1. Behavioral Model of IEEE 802.15.4 Beacon-Enabled Mode Based on Colored Petri Net

      Recommendations

      Comments

      Please enable JavaScript to view thecomments powered by Disqus.

      Information & Contributors

      Information

      Published In

      cover image ACM Transactions on Modeling and Performance Evaluation of Computing Systems
      ACM Transactions on Modeling and Performance Evaluation of Computing Systems  Volume 2, Issue 4
      December 2017
      145 pages
      ISSN:2376-3639
      EISSN:2376-3647
      DOI:10.1145/3133236
      • Editors:
      • Sem Borst,
      • Carey Williamson
      Issue’s Table of Contents
      Permission to make digital or hard copies of all or part of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for components of this work owned by others than ACM must be honored. Abstracting with credit is permitted. To copy otherwise, or republish, to post on servers or to redistribute to lists, requires prior specific permission and/or a fee. Request permissions from [email protected]

      Publisher

      Association for Computing Machinery

      New York, NY, United States

      Publication History

      Published: 18 September 2017
      Accepted: 01 June 2017
      Revised: 01 April 2017
      Received: 01 July 2016
      Published in TOMPECS Volume 2, Issue 4

      Permissions

      Request permissions for this article.

      Check for updates

      Author Tags

      1. Colored petri net model
      2. IEEE 802.15.4
      3. wireless sensor networks

      Qualifiers

      • Research-article
      • Research
      • Refereed

      Funding Sources

      • CNPq
      • FAPESP

      Contributors

      Other Metrics

      Bibliometrics & Citations

      Bibliometrics

      Article Metrics

      • Downloads (Last 12 months)2
      • Downloads (Last 6 weeks)1
      Reflects downloads up to 23 Jan 2025

      Other Metrics

      Citations

      Cited By

      View all
      • (2021)Modeling and simulation of the IEEE 802.11e wireless protocol with hidden nodes using Colored Petri NetsSoftware and Systems Modeling (SoSyM)10.1007/s10270-020-00817-220:2(505-538)Online publication date: 1-Apr-2021
      • (2018)Dealing with a non green behaviour in WSNSimulation Modelling Practice and Theory10.1016/j.simpat.2018.02.00484(124-142)Online publication date: May-2018

      View Options

      Login options

      Full Access

      View options

      PDF

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ader

      Media

      Figures

      Other

      Tables

      Share

      Share

      Share this Publication link

      Share on social media